Franklin Jacobs (born December 30, 1957[1] ) is a former high jumper from the United States. His personal best of 2.32 meters (7 ft 7+14 in) was a world indoor record in 1978,[2] and at 59 centimeters (23 in) above Jacobs' own height of 1.73 meters (5 ft 8 in),[2] it remains the record for height differential, now held jointly with Stefan Holm.[3]
